Sakhizari Cliffs are one of Georgia’s most astonishing and little-known natural wonders. Known as “the ruins of the rocks,” they pierce the sky like frozen guardians, standing sentinel at the boundary between worlds. Standing at their base, you might feel like you’ve stepped into the world of
Avatar or a scene from the latest
Lord of the Rings film.
At the same time, the trail itself is suitable for everyone: just about 12 km in length with a 300-meter elevation gain — an easy trek even for first-time mountain hikers.
What to Expect?✅ Photogenic landscapes — towering rock pillars like stone spears in various colors and shapes
✅ Blooming mountain slopes — in summer, fields of rhododendrons and carpets of alpine herbs
✅ A mountain river and a “snow waterfall” — unexpected natural scenes will reveal themselves along the way
✅ Unique geology — Sakhizari is a protected natural monument since 2013, featuring landforms found almost nowhere else in the world
